At its heart, the gameplay of this type of game is remarkably straightforward. The player controls a chicken, usually by tapping the screen, commanding it to move forward across lanes of oncoming traffic. The primary goal is to guide the chicken safely to the opposite side of the road without being hit by any cars, trucks, or other vehicles. Each successful crossing earns points, and the length of the journey directly impacts the achievable score. The further the chicken travels, the higher the potential rewards. However, with increased distance comes increased danger, as the speed and density of traffic typically escalate. The game effectively tests a player's hand-eye coordination and reaction time. It requires quick decision-making under pressure, forcing individuals to assess risks and opportunities within fractions of a second.
The scoring system is usually based on distance traveled. Each meter, or some equivalent unit, is worth a certain number of points. Some variations introduce bonus points for navigating particularly challenging sections or for completing specific objectives, such as avoiding a certain number of vehicles in a row. Power-ups are often incorporated, offering temporary advantages like increased speed, invincibility, or the ability to slow down time. Mastering these power-ups and utilizing them strategically is crucial for achieving exceptionally high scores. The underlying technology that powers the seemingly random traffic patterns in this type of game is often procedural generation. This means the game doesn’t rely on a pre-defined sequence of events but instead uses algorithms to create new, unique challenges each time you play. This contributes significantly to the game’s replayability; no two runs are ever quite the same. Procedural generation is used extensively in game development to create vast and dynamic worlds, ensuring that players always have something new to discover. The same principles can also be applied to create varying difficulty curves, ensuring players are constantly challenged but not overwhelmed.
The algorithms governing traffic density, vehicle speed, and lane changes can all be dynamically adjusted to create a bespoke experience for each player. More sophisticated implementations might even analyze player behavior and adapt the difficulty in real-time, providing a tailored experience that’s perfectly suited to their skill level. This goes beyond simple randomness; it’s about creating a responsive and engaging environment that keeps players coming back for more.
